'LDAP Schema: Sending schema database replication request to MQ$REPLICATOR'

 Technote (FAQ)
 
 
Question
In Lotus Domino, you have a hub and spoke environment and LDAP runs on the hub and one or more spoke servers. After you upgrade a spoke server or install a new spoke server in Domino 8, you see the following message on the Domino console:

    "LDAP Schema: Sending schema database replication request to MQ$REPLICATOR".


What does this message indicate?
 
Answer
The Domino schema daemon runs by default every 15 minutes to check for updates to schema.nsf replicas in the environment. These messages may occur during that process and are informational only. You may find more information on the schema daemon and its functions in the Domino Administrator help guide by searching for the keyword "schema daemon".
